8. STOCK SPILT AND BONUS ISSUE:
The Company has vide the Special Resolution passed on Extra-Ordinary General Meeting
held on 12th December, 2024 approved the sub-division of One (1) existing
equity share of face value of Rs. 10/- (Rupees Ten Only) each into 10 (Ten) Equity Shares
of Face of Rs. 1/- (Rupee One Only) each which shall rank pari passu in all respect with
exiting equity shares and Issue of Bonus Shares not exceeding 8,10,07,680 Equity Shares of
Rs. 1/- each as Bonus Shares in the ratio of 08:10 to the shareholder as on record date 26th
December, 2024.
However, Company has decided to Temporarily defer the process of ixing Record date for
the Purpose of Bonus and Stock split Corporate Actions. This decision of the Company is in
view of the SEBI interim order No. WTM/AB/CFID/CFID-TPD/31067/2024-25 dated December 23,
2024 in the matter of Bharat Global Developers Ltd due to which Trading in the Equity
Shares of the Company is under Suspension w.e.f. 23.12.2024 (Please refer to BSE Notice
No. 20241223-3 dtd. 23.12.2024).

38.SIGNIFICANT OR MATERIAL ORDERS PASSED BY THE REGULATORS OR COURTS OR
TRIBUNALS
SEBI vide its order no. WTM/AB/CFID/CFID-TPD/31067/2024-25 dated December 23, 2024, has
inter-alia issued following directions:
Noticees 1 to 5 and 7 to 19 are hereby restrained from buying, selling or dealing in
securities, or accessing capital market either directly or indirectly, in any manner
whatsoever until further orders. If the said Noticees have any open position in any
exchange-traded derivative contracts, as on the date of the order, they can close out
/square off such open positions within 7 days from the date of order or at the expiry of
such contracts, whichever is earlier. The said Noticees are permitted to settle the pay-in
and pay-out obligations in respect of transactions, if any, which have taken place before
the close of trading on the date of this order. Noticees 1 to 47 are directed to not deal
in shares of BGDL in any manner whatsoever.
However, SEBI vide its con irmatory order dated March 26, 2025 having Ref. no.
WTM/AB/CFID/CFID-TPD/31324/2024-25 has directed the Company to disclose Key inancial
numbers for the FY 2024-25 before April 15, 2025. The Company has submitted provisional
and Key inancial numbers for the FY 2024-25 on April 04, 2025.
Accordingly, the suspension of trading in the securities of the Company initiated by
the Exchange vide notice no. 20241223-3 dated December 23, 2024, will be revoked w.e.f.
April 11, 2025.
As on date of Board Report, the Company received a communication from the Customs
authorities regarding an ongoing investigation pertaining to the alleged misuse of CEPA
bene its under Noti ication No. 22/2022-Customs. The competent authority has granted an
extension of six months under the proviso to Section 110(2) of the Customs Act, 1962, for
the completion of the said investigation. The Company is fully cooperating with the
concerned authorities and is committed to complying with all applicable laws and
regulations.
